EXPECT the unexpected in Frome next month, when iconic rocker Pete Doherty plays the Cheese and Grain on April 18 as part of a UK tour. Tickets have gone on sale this morning for the gig - the last time he played the town, with Babyshambles in 2004, they sold out at lightning speed.
Love him or hate him, Pete Doherty is one of the most talked about musicians of the past 20 years. The Libertines and Babyshambles frontman is also a solo artist in his own right as well as receiving praise from critics and fans alike for his painted artwork.
Pete has finally confirmed a comeback tour: recent sets have been career spanning but as always the 21st century musical badboy can be relied upon to deliver some surprises.
Support for the gig has still to be announced.
